WHERE DO WE GET OUR DRINKING WATER?
  The City of McKinney purchases surface water from the NTMWD. Five surface water supply
  sources make up the NTMWD reservoir system that supplies the city’s treated drinking water.
  The primary source is Lavon Lake with additional sources that include Jim Chapman Lake, Lake
  Texoma, Lake Tawakoni, and the East Fork Raw Water Supply Project (Wetland). To contact
  NTMWD, call 972-442-5405.

All DRINKING WATER MAY CONTAIN CONTAMINANTS
  The sources of drinking water - including both tap and bottled water - are rivers, lakes, streams,
  ponds, reservoirs, springs and wells. As water travels over the surface of the land or through the
  ground, it dissolves naturally-occurring minerals and, in some cases, radioactive material, and
  can pick up substances resulting from the presence of animals or from human activity.

  Drinking water, including bottled water, may reasonably be expected to contain at least small
  amounts of some contaminants. The presence of contaminants does not necessarily indicate
  that water poses a health risk. More information about contaminants and potential health
  effects can be obtained by calling the EPA Safe Drinking Water Hotline at 800-426-4791.
  Contaminants that may be present in source water include:

       •   Microbial contaminants, such as viruses and bacteria, which may come from sewage
           treatment plants, septic systems, agricultural livestock operations, and wildlife.

       •   Inorganic contaminants, such as salts and metals, which can be naturally-occurring
           or result from urban storm water runoff, industrial or domestic wastewater
           discharges, oil and gas production, mining or farming.

       •   Pesticides and herbicides, which may come from a variety of sources such as
           agriculture, urban storm water runoff and residential uses.

       •   Organic chemical contaminants, including synthetic and volatile organic chemicals,
           which are by-products of industrial processes and petroleum production, and can
           also come from gas stations, urban storm water runoff and septic systems.

       •   Radioactive contaminants, which can be naturally-occurring or be the result of oil
           and gas production and mining activities

  In order to ensure that tap water is safe to drink, EPA prescribes regulations which limit the
  amount of certain contaminants in water provided by public water systems. FDA regulations
  establish limits for contaminants in bottled water which must provide the same protection for
  public health.

CRYPTOSPORIDIUM
  North Texas Municipal Water District has tested for Cryptosporidium in both the lake
  water and treated water for several years. Cryptosporidium has been absent in all the
  samples tested. Cryptosporidium is a microscopic parasite affecting the digestive tracts
  of humans and animals. No specific drug therapy has proven to affect Cryptosporidium,
  but people with healthy immune systems usually recover within two weeks. NTMWD
  continues to diligently test both the lake water and treated water for the presence of
  Cryptosporidium.

             FOR THE ELDERLY, INFANTS, CANCER PATIENTS,
          PEOPLE WITH HIV/AIDS OR OTHER IMMUNE PROBLEMS
  You may be more vulnerable than the general population to certain microbial
  contaminants, such as Cryptosporidium, in drinking water. Infants, some elderly or
  immunocompromised persons such as those undergoing chemotherapy for cancer;
  those who have undergone organ transplants; those who are undergoing treatment
  with steroids; and people with HIV/AIDS or other immune system disorders can be
  particularly at risk from infections. You should seek advice about drinking water from
  your physician or health care provider. Additional guidelines on appropriate means to
  lessen the risk of infection by Cryptosporidium are available from the EPA Safe Drinking
  Water Hotline at 800-426-4791.

SECONDARY CONSTITUENTS
  Many constituents such as calcium, sodium or iron are often found in drinking water and can
  cause taste, color and odor problems. The taste and odor constituents are called secondary
  constituents and are regulated by the State of Texas, not EPA. These constituents are not causes
  for health concerns. Therefore, secondary constituents are not required to be reported in this
  document, but they may greatly affect the appearance and taste of your water.

TASTE AND ODOR PROBLEMS
  Each summer, throughout the months of July and August, lakes and other surface water
  supplies experience a natural algae bloom. Algae blooms are common to surface water supplies
  in warm climate states like Texas. The algae blooms are responsible for the grassy, earthy taste
  and smell that may occur during the hot and dry season. The blue-green algae species Nostoc
  and Anabaena as it reproduces, or “blooms,” releases an oily organic substance responsible
  for the taste and odor changes to the water during the summer months. The algae blooms,
  although aesthetically undesirable to the consumer, do not alter the high quality of treated
  water supplies delivered to the City of McKinney by NTMWD.

  The treated water supply remains safe with no health hazards created by algae blooms. Through
  daily monitoring by NTMWD, laboratory personnel can determine the onset of an algae bloom.
  When an increase in number of algae develops, additional procedures are taken to reduce the
  organic residue during the treatment process.

CHLORAMINES
  North Texas Municipal Water District uses Chloramines for disinfection purposes. The benefit
  of using Chloramines is to reduce the levels of disinfection byproducts in the system, while still
  providing protection from waterborne disease.

  The use of Chloramines can cause problems to persons dependent on dialysis machines. A
  condition known as hemolytic anemia can occur if the disinfectant is not completely removed
  from the water that is used for the dialysate. Consequently, the pretreatment scheme used
  for the dialysis units must include some means, such as a charcoal filter, for removing
  the Chloramine from the water used. Medical facilities should also determine if additional
  precautions are required for other medical equipment. In addition, Chloraminated water may be
  toxic to fish. If you have a fish tank, please make sure that the chemicals or filters that you are
  using are designed for use in water that has been treated with Chloramines. You may also need
  to change the type of filter that you use for fish tanks.

IMPORTANT INFORMATION ABOUT
                 MONITORING AND REPORTING VIOLATION
  The City of McKinney has violated the monitoring and reporting requirements set by Texas
  Commission on Environmental Quality (TCEQ) in Chapter 30, Section 290, Subchapter F.
  Even though these were not emergencies, as our customers, you have the right to know what
  happened and what was done to correct this situation.

  The city is required to monitor drinking water for specific constituents on a regular basis.
  Results of regular monitoring are an indicator of whether the drinking water meets health
  standards. During July 2020 to December 2020, the city did not complete all monitoring or
  testing for constituents and therefore cannot be sure of the corrosivity of the drinking water
  during that time.

What happened?
  One of McKinney’s four pumping stations was offline because of roadway construction that
  impacted the NTMWD water supply line to the pumping station. The city was not able to
  obtain a sampling at the offline pumping station during the fourth quarter. The 50 distribution
  samples and 7 entry point samples collected between July 2020 and December 2020, including
  a distribution point near the offline pumping station, were within acceptable ranges. In addition,
  the samples taken by NTMWD during this sampling period met all state and federal water
  quality standards.

  The table below lists the constituents not properly tested, how often we are required to sample
  these constituents, the number of samples required, number of samples taken, samples
  required test period missed, and the time period samples were taken.

What is being done?
  Once the pumping station was back on-line, water samples were taken as required during the
  next sampling periods on Feb. 24, 2021 and April 20, 2021. The samples at the affected pump
  station and all other required samples were within acceptable ranges. The City of McKinney
  does not believe there were any health risks because the other samples taken by the city and
  NTMWD met all drinking water standards.

DEFINITIONS
  Maximum Contaminant Level (MCL) - The highest permissible level of a contaminant in drinking water.
  MCLs are set as close to the MCLGs as feasible using the best available treatment technology.
  Maximum Contaminant Level Goal (MCLG) - The level of a contaminant in drinking water below which
  there is no known or expected risk to health. MCLGs allow for a margin of safety.
  Maximum Residual Disinfectant Level (MRDL) - The highest level of disinfectant allowed in drinking
  water. There is convincing evidence that addition of a disinfectant is necessary for control of microbial
  contaminants.
  Maximum Residual Disinfectant Level Goal (MRDLG) - The level of a drinking water disinfectant below
  which there is no known or expected risk to health. MRDLGs do not reflect the benefits of the use of
  disinfectants to control microbial contamination.
  Treatment Technique (TT) - A required process intended to reduce the level of contaminant in drinking
  water.
  Action Level (AL) - The concentration of a contaminant which, if exceeded, triggers treatment or other
  requirements which a water system must follow.

ABBREVIATIONS
  NTU - Nephelometric Turbidity Units (a measure of water turbidity)
  MFL - million fibers per liter (a measure of asbestos)
  pCi/l - picocuries per liter (a measure of radioactivity)
  ppm - parts per million, or milligrams per liter (mg/l) - or one ounce in 7,350 gallons of water
  ppb - parts per billion, micrograms per liter (ug/l) - or one ounce in 7,350,000 gallons of water
  ppt - parts per trillion, or nanograms per liter
  ppq - parts per quadrillion, or picograms per liter
